What’s predictive upkeep?

“Predictive upkeep (PdM) is upkeep that displays the efficiency and situation of kit all over customary operation to cut back the chance of screw ups. Sometimes called condition-based upkeep, predictive upkeep has been applied within the commercial global for the reason that 1990s.

The function of predictive upkeep is the facility to first are expecting when apparatus failure may just happen (in response to sure components), adopted through fighting the failure via ceaselessly scheduled and corrective upkeep.” (Supply: Dependable Plant)

How all of the predictive upkeep device works

A predictive upkeep device accommodates the Web of Issues (to gather knowledge from any floor); Cloud (to procedure the information); Cell programs (to push notifications in response to knowledge); AI/ML (to research and are expecting insights the use of knowledge); internet software (to proportion whole operations knowledge underneath one roof).

The device works like this. First of all, the information might be amassed through IoT units put in on equipment or property.

The knowledge might be processed within the Cloud or shared with the respective body of workers as notifications/warnings or signals.

The processed knowledge might be fed into the AI/ML device to research and are expecting the results of the information accrued over a undeniable length (in most cases ancient knowledge of no less than 1 yr is advisable).

The prediction studies might be shared with the respective stakeholders to make the vital movements or choices.

Predictive upkeep ROI

Hanging a useful predictive upkeep program in position can yield outstanding effects: a tenfold building up in ROI, 25%-30% aid in upkeep prices, 70%-75% lower of breakdowns, and 35%-45% aid in downtime.

When financial savings are expressed consistent with exertions hour, predictive upkeep prices $nine hourly pay consistent with annum whilst preventive upkeep prices $13 hourly pay consistent with annum. (Supply: Infoq.com)
